PRODUCT MANAGER – Sugar Reduction
Job Description:
The Product Manager will manage product the chemicals and Fine Ingredient lines by working closely with designated vendors, internal customers including sales, customer service and technical support for product application development.
Responsibilities:
Develop a familiarity and working partnership with Batory Foods vendors.
Contract negotiation with Vendors.
Attending training sessions provided by Vendor to learn and understand the functions and markets materials that are used within.
Learn and understand product characteristics, uses and functionality and the customer base purchasing to identify potential growth opportunities.
Develop understanding of uses to be able to communicate to the wider sales as first point of contact within organization.
Work closely with sales and inventory to ensure maximizing profit margins and reduced inventory age.
Gain understanding of market pricing and how it relates to distribution sales vs direct sales.
Work with sales in establishing recommended sale pricing models.
Work with vendors for additional LTL business, or ways to align synergies.
Identify additional market segments for target focus.
Identify key competitors and develop strategies for combating competition.
Support as needed sales and market strategies as directed by Batory Foods’ Senior Management.
Assist other product managers in the development and implementation of market and sales strategies in targeted product lines as ingredients complement each other.
As required and directed, work with sales managers and account managers to help maximize sales of product line(s) with direct communication, customer visits, sales meeting visits, etc.
Travel as necessary to industry specific functions, customer site visits and vendor meetings.
Participate and contribute as part of the Product Management team.
Focus on core product line while minimizing the addition of peripheral products.
Assist in the deeper penetration of existing Batory Foods accounts. Create/Foster goodwill within departments. Communicate within core team.
Judicious management of SKU development.
Participate in employee training of the product line.
Continuous personal improvement by identifying training opportunities.
Increase sales in both growth profit & volume 10-15% per year.
Increase in customer line items per sales order.
Education and formal training:
- Possesses deep knowledge and industry insight in the Sugar Reduction platform, including ingredients such as sucralose, stevia, monk fruit, allulose, and polyols.
- Bachelor’s Degree.
- Fluency in Chinese is preferred.
- 8-10 years Commercial Sales or Product Management experience.
- Travel 30-50% overnight.
- Strong ability to manage multiple products/SKUs at a time.
